Thanks for downloading the video. I know there are some very fast bikes out there,I'm not sure what bike this person is riding but I can see his buddy has a Hayabusa? I know that many of the Jap bikes speedometers are off and can read 6-10 percent faster than the bike is actually going,wich would put this 220 indicated closer to 200mph (wich can be achieved) when I look at this video and gauge the speed this bike is aproaching the median u-turns and the center dotted line it doesnt look like this bike is traveling anywhere near the indicated speed. I think the persons speedo may be off WAY MORE than 10 percent.
